Compact and Efficient TIG Welder with Pulse Technology
This welder uses pulse technology to stabilize the arc and reduce heat input. Therefore, it is perfect for welding thin metals without burn-through. Its compact design also ensures easy portability while maintaining a high duty cycle for extended use.

User-Friendly Controls for Quality Welding
Equipped with an intuitive digital control panel, the Taurus welder allows you to adjust pulse frequency, current, and gas post-flow. This flexibility helps you create cleaner welds with less spatter and fewer defects, ideal for both hobbyists and professionals.
In addition, the welder offers adjustable start and end current settings, which help in achieving smooth weld bead transitions. The pulse frequency adjustment also allows users to fine-tune weld appearance and penetration depth, delivering professional results every time.
